OverviewThe rapid design, development, and production of an effective space suit was one of the most significant challenges of the Space Race, and the cold war. Author de Monchaux tells the gripping story. Full Product DetailsAuthor: Nicholas De MonchauxPublisher: Springer-Verlag New York Inc. Imprint: Springer-Verlag New York Inc.
